Restaurants and snack bars in Beijing started serving this seasonal dish last week, and expect a sales peak on Tuesday.

Citizens can also eat a bowl of Laba porridge for free in many Buddhist temples, since the tradition of celebrating Laba Festival originated in Buddhist culture.

In Guanghua Temple in central Beijing, more than 20 workers and volunteer citizens started cooking Laba porridge in twelve huge pots on Monday night, which they expect to hand out to several thousands of temple-goers on Tuesday.

Residents in a Hangzhou community cook and eat Laba porridge together. Laba Festival, the eighth day of the twelfth lunar month, falls on January 15 this year.

Fang Hui Chun Tang, an old, well-reputed pharmacy in the eastern Chinese city of Hangzhou, also has the tradition of serving free porridge on Laba. Nutritious Chinese herbs are mixed into their dish, and a xylitol-based recipe is prepared for people with diabetes. The pharmacy expects to receive some 12,000 visitors on the special day.

Neighborhoods in Chinese cities join up to cook and eat Laba porridge. Qi Guifeng, 75, is an organizer of one such public meal in Hangzhou. She called in several senior citizens in her community to buy the materials and serve the porridge in the communitys public yard.

"We get together to do a good thing and have fun. We are glad our neighbors can have a bowl of hot porridge," Zhang Meiqin, one of Qis neighbors, said.

Dragon Boat race Traditions At the center of this festival are the dragon boat races. Competing teams drive their colorful dragon boats forward to the rhythm of beating drums. These exciting races were inspired by the villagers valiant attempts to rescue Chu Yuan from the Mi Lo river. This tradition has remained unbroken for centuries.

Tzung Tzu A very popular dish during the Dragon Boat festival is tzung tzu. This tasty dish consists of rice dumplings with meat, peanut, egg yolk, or other fillings wrapped in bamboo leaves. The tradition of tzung tzu is meant to remind us of the village fishermen scattering rice across the water of the Mi Low river in order to appease the river dragons so that they would not devour Chu Yuan.

Ay Taso The time of year of the Dragon Boat Festival, the fifth lunar moon, has more significance than just the story of Chu Yuan. Many Chinese consider this time of year an especially dangerous time when extra efforts must be made to protect their family from illness. Families will hang various herbs, called Ay Tsao, on their door for protection. The drinking of realgar wine is thought to remove poisons from the body. Hsiang Bao are also worn. These sachets contain various fragrant medicinal herbs thought to protect the wearer from illness.

导语:联是我国一种传统的文学形式,有着悠久的历史。它妙趣横生,雅俗共赏,具有极其浓郁的民族特色,一直为广大人民群众所喜闻乐见。

对联,汉族传统文化之一,又称楹联或对子,是写在纸、布上或刻在竹子、木头、柱子上的对偶语句。对联对仗工整,平仄协调,是一字一音的中华语言独特艺术形式。对联相传起于五代后蜀主孟昶。对联是中国汉族传统文化瑰宝。

对联的种类约分为春联、喜联、寿联、挽联、装饰联、行业联、交际联和杂联(包括谐趣联....)等。

对联文字长短不一,短的仅一、两个字;长的可达几百字。对联形式多样,有正对、反对、流水对、联球对、集句对等。但不管何类对联,使用何种形式,却又必须具备以下特点:

一要字数相等,断句一致。除有意空出某字的位置以达到某种效果外,上下联字数必须相同,不多不少。

二要平仄相合,音调和谐。传统习惯是「仄起平落」,即上联末句尾字用仄声,下联末句尾字用平声。

三要词性相对,位置相同。一般称为「虚对虚,实对实」,就是名词对名词,动词对动词,形容词对形容词,数量词对数量词,副词对副词,而且相对的词必须在相同的位置上。

四要内容相关,上下衔接。上下联的含义必须相互衔接,但又不能重覆。

此外,张挂的对联,传统作法还必须直写竖贴,自右而左,由上而下,不能颠倒。

与对联紧密相关的横批,可以说是对联的题目,也是对联的中心。好的横批在对联中可以起到画龙点睛、相互补充的作用。

处暑是二十四节气之一,对于处暑我想我们还是会有一点基本的了解吧,现在的我们就即将要迎来处暑了,下面我给大家介绍一下处暑吧。

每年的8月23日前后(8月22日~24日),视太阳到达黄经150°时是二十四节气的处暑。处暑是反映气温变化的一个节气。“处”含有躲藏、终止意思,“处暑”表示炎热暑天结束了。《月令七十二候集解》说:“处,去也,暑气至此而止矣。”“处”是终止的意思,表示炎热即将过去,暑气将于这一天结束,我国大部分地区气温逐渐下降。处暑既不同于小暑、大暑、也不同于小寒、大寒节气,它是代表气温由炎热向寒冷过渡的节气。

节令到了处暑,气温进入了显著变化阶段,逐日下降,已不再暑气逼人。节令的这种变化,自然也在农事上有所反映。古人留下的大量具有实用价值的谚语,如“一场秋雨一场凉”,“立秋三场雨,麻布扇子高搁起,”“立秋处暑天气凉”、“处暑热不来”等,就是对“处暑”时节气候变化的直接描述。但总的来看,处暑期间的气候特点是白天热,早晚凉,昼夜温差大,降水少,空气湿度低。在这样的环境下,人容易出现口鼻干燥,咽干唇焦的燥症。因而,衣服不要加的太多,忌捂,但也不能过凉。所以,此时节要注意防燥,饮食起居均要调剂周到。

处暑时平均气温一般较立秋降低1.5℃左右,个别年份8月下旬华南西部可能出现连续3天以上日平均气温在23℃以下的低温,影响杂交水稻开花。但是,由于华南处暑时仍基本上受夏季风控制,所以还常有华南西部最高气温高于30℃、华南东部高于35℃的天气出现。特别是长江沿岸低海拔地区,在伏旱延续的年份里,更感到“秋老虎”的余威。西北高原进入处暑秋意正浓,海拔3500米以上已呈初冬景 象,牧草渐萎,霜雪日增。

First of all, the way of eating. All huaman beings have certain basic needs. Our fundamental needs for things that keep us alive. This is the physioligical need. All individuals must eat in order to survive. But what people eat, when they eat, and the manners in which they eat are all patterned by culture. No society views everything in its environment that is edible and might provide nurishment as food. Americans eat oysters but not snail. The French eat snails but not locusts. The Jews eat fish but not pork. The Hindus eat pork but not beef. The Russiand eat beef but not snake. We all have ideas about what kinds of food are good to eat. We also have ideas about what kinds of food are bad to eat. As a result, people from one culture often think the food that people from another culture eat are disgusting or nauseating. Dislike is not the only reason why some culture will not eat a certain food. In some clture, certain foods are taboo. Sometimes the food taboos may be so strong thrat just the thought of eating forbidden foods can cause an indivdual to feel ill. We can also find culture difference in way of bring up children treating the early, greeting each other, saying and spending money before other people do in everyday, but in some English-speaking countries, people do not agree with us. We chinese may enjoy something that is not usually consider as edible by the English-speaking people. Generally we perfer to have thing hot and much emphasis on the taste. We eat from one plate when we are eating with others, and we like to seat one by one, and in the shape of a round. On the opposite, some English-speaking contries, most of the people like to seat in two rows, two people face to face. They have their own plate. On the aspect of table manners, there are many differences between chinese and English-speaking people. For example, in some Englishi-speaking countries, Bread plates are to the left of the main plate, beverage glasses are to the right. Salad fork, knife and soup spoon are further from the

main plate than the main course knife, fork and spoon. When eating bread rolls, break off a piece before buttering. Use the knife only to butter the bread, not to cut it. They should not start eating before your host does or instructs to do so. At larger meals, it is considered okay to start eating once others have been served. When finished, place the knife and fork together at five o’clock with the fork on the left. It is considered rude to answer the telephone at the table. If need to take an urgent call, excuse self and go outside. Try to eat all the food you are served. But in China, the table manners are different. Chinese traditionally eat rice from a small bowl held in the left hand. The rice bowl is raised to the mouth and the rice pushed into the mouth using the chopsticks. Some Chinese find it offensive to scoop rice from the bowl using a spoon. If rice is served on a plate, as is more common in the West, it is acceptable and more practical to eat it with a fork or spoon. The thumb must always be above the edge of the bowl. The host should always make sure the guests drinks are sufficiently full. One should not pour for ones self, but should offer to pour for a neighbor. When your drink is being poured, you should say "thank you" and tap fingers on the table to show appreciation. When people wish to clink drinks together in the form of a cheer, it is important to observe that younger members should clink the edge of their drink below the edge of an elder to show respect.

敦煌石窟是《世界遗产名录》29处景观之一的世界文化遗产。其中位于甘肃省敦煌市东南25公里处的莫高窟,俗称千佛洞,是敦煌石窟的代表。关于莫高窟的来历,就不得不说起一个故事了。

传说一个名叫乐樽的和尚云游四方到了此地,已是黄昏时分,却只见莫高窟对面的三危山金光灿烂,似有千佛在跃动。他跪下来,发下宏愿,从今以后要广为化缘,在这里筑窟造像,使它真正成为圣地。从此,他到处化缘筹资,请来工匠,在这沙漠上开凿起石窟来。这就是后来被称作第一石窟的乐尊窟。这件事很快就传开了,许多善男信女来顶礼朝拜。建造石窟者也随之多起来,从和尚到王公贵族,又由地方大小官吏、有钱商人到普通百姓。根据自己不同政治地位和经济条件,在那里布施不同功德。到唐朝武则天时已成为拥有1000多个石窟的佛教圣地了。

我们现在看到的这一些壁画记录的内容一般有三种:其一,古人做过的伟大事迹;其二,古人的幻想;其三,佛像使用的材料和完成时间。不过各位显然也注意到了,其中有一部分残缺不全,这是为什么呢?

中国结其实是一种古老的编织艺术,由一根根五颜六色的丝线编织而成的,它做为一种装饰艺术,始于唐宋时期。到了明清时期,人们开始给结命名,并有着丰富的内涵,如:如意结代表吉庆有余,双鱼结代表年年有余等。

我家有一个红红的吉祥结。吉祥结的下面有一个看色的大瓷珠,上面画着一枝玫瑰花和一只绿色的小蜻蜓,栩栩如生,甚是好看。在蓝色瓷珠的下面有两条长长的流苏,让人感到非常飘逸。

吉祥结还有着人们美好的愿望。“吉”为美好、有利。而“祥”为富善之意。吉祥结有七个“小耳朵”,又叫“七圆结”。它的编织方法十分简单,具体如下:首先,用一根彩色的丝线摆成双十字,然后将十字最下面的两个丝线的头都压在其右面的线上,以此类推,十字的四个头都压在旁边的线上,将伸出的丝线头一拉,即可。按此方法重复一次,最后再将丝线调整一下,一个吉祥结就完工了。

人们为什么喜欢中国结呢?因为中国结代表着吉祥、美好的祝愿。人们在过年、结婚等都要买中国结,来表达人们希望大吉大利,幸福美满的心愿。

我国汉族的十二生肖按顺序排列分别是:子鼠、丑牛、寅虎、卯兔、辰龙、巳蛇、午马、未羊、申猴、酉鸡、戌狗、亥猪。它们各自代表不同的动物形象,样子也非常生动可爱。传说十二生肖是由天庭选出来的。玉皇大帝过生日,下令所有的动物在正月初九来祝寿,并按前来祝贺的报到顺序选定十二种动物。猫叫老鼠帮它报名,老鼠忘记了,结果猫没选上,从此猫和老鼠结下了冤家。大象被老鼠钻进鼻子,给赶跑了。老鼠爬到牛背上,猪跟着起哄,于是老鼠排到了第一,猪被罚到最后。其它动物位置的排定也是经过一一较量,才确定现在的位置。后来,龙还视为中华民族的象征。十二生肖的由来,真的好有趣。

十二生肖还跟十二时辰有密切关系,古人把一昼夜分成十二个时辰,每个时辰段代表一种动物。在生活和学习中也与十二生肖分不开。与十二生肖有关的歇后语有:羊进虎口——有进无出等。与十二生肖有关的成语,我们在学习中也经常碰到,如:守株待兔、猴年马月等。我国在每年的年初都会发行十二生肖纪念邮票。原来十二生肖与我们的生活也是息息相关。
